Abstract
The utility model discloses a hollow combined filler wall. Preset groove-shaped parts are adopted in the hollow combined filler wall. The hollow combined filler wall comprises preset groove-shaped parts (1), wherein a cross section of the preset groove-shaped parts (1) are shaped like a Chinese character 'ao' or are E-shaped, or both the shape like a Chinese character 'ao' and the shape E at intervals. A preset rib or a ready-smearing rib can be added based on particular cases, and the groove is filled with heat insulating materials. The overall economic indicator and construction period are superior to the existing air-entrapping concrete filler wall or the hollow internal mould metal net cement internal parting wall. The hollow combined filler wall has the advantages of being high in industrialized production degree and simple in site operation technology, and therefore the defects of the prior art is made up.

Background technology
The building infilled wall is the enclosed structure of building, measure the performances such as large and wide, its sound insulation, heat insulation, intensity, fire prevention, protection against the tide, waterproof, directly affects functional performance and the security performance of building.Along with the progress in epoch and the requirement of environmental protection, the epoch of Qin brick and Han tile finish already, new wall material is constantly released, at present, aerated concrete building block is more as infilled wall, in addition, the hollow steel framework at center cement metal mesh interior partition wall also is widely adopted, the problem that exists is that along with the shortage of China's manpower, labour cost is multiplied, corresponding being greatly improved of cost of existing infilled wall, in addition, the intensity of aerated concrete building block infilled wall is low is unfavorable for safety and whitewashes, its deadweight improves the agent structure cost than conference, the poor structural seismic that is unfavorable for of its globality makes the duration longer and the hollow steel framework at center cement metal mesh interior partition wall gets complicated construction technique.Therefore, researching and developing novel infilled wall short, that cost is low, performance is excellent of a kind of duration has great importance.
Summary of the invention
Technical problem to be solved in the utility model is: a kind of middle idle pattern infilled wall is provided, its comprehensive economic index and construction period are better than existing aerated concrete building block infilled wall or hollow steel framework at center cement metal mesh interior partition wall, have that batch production production degree is high, the simple advantage of site construction technology.
The technical solution of the utility model is: middle idle pattern infilled wall comprises the pregroove member, and it is alternate with " E " font that the pregroove element cross-section is " recessed " font or " E " font or " recessed " font.According to actual conditions, fill insulant material in the groove of pregroove member.Now smear perpendicular rib or prefabricated perpendicular rib for arrangement of reinforcement between the homonymy pregroove member.Each layer pregroove member of middle idle pattern infilled wall adopts different materials.
The utility model adopts simple pregroove member, can satisfy the different user demands that require, and the pregroove member is prefabricated in batches in factory, thereby has greatly improved production efficiency, has saved labour cost.The cavity that the pregroove Component composition forms is conducive to improve the sound insulation of infilled wall, heat insulation, fireproof performance.
Between the homonymy pregroove member arrangement of reinforcement is set and now smears perpendicular rib, not only can strengthen being connected of body of wall and levels floor, and can improve bearing capacity and the anti-seismic performance of body of wall.
Prefabricated perpendicular rib is set between the homonymy pregroove member, is conducive to improve batch production production degree and construction efficiency, but the reduction of erection time, reduce cost.
The pregroove member adopts different materials, can be conducive to reduce cost.
Pregroove member of the present utility model compared with prior art, form is simple, is convenient to batch production production, draws materials flexibly, construction technology is simple, and is on-the-spot quick for installation, conducts oneself with dignity lighter, comprehensive cost reduces greatly.

The specific embodiment
Embodiment 1:Pregroove member 1 adopts the industrial waste ardealite to produce fill insulant material in the groove in batches in factory such as Fig. 1 (length 2800, thickness of slab 25, cross section are " recessed " font for depth of groove 90, width 600).
Embodiment 2:Pregroove member 1 adopts the industrial waste ardealite to produce in batches in factory such as Fig. 2 (length 2800, thickness of slab 25, cross section are " E " font for depth of groove 90, width 600), and 1 of homonymy pregroove member is for now smearing perpendicular rib, fill insulant material in the groove.
Embodiment 3:Pregroove member 1 is such as Fig. 3 (depth of groove 90, width 600, length 2800, thickness of slab 25, it is alternate with " E " font that cross section is " recessed " font) adopt cement mortar to produce in batches in factory, be prefabricated perpendicular rib such as 1 of Fig. 4 pregroove member, fill insulant material in the groove.
